The Highway Generator is connected to the undercarriage of a motor vehicle, so that a wheel rolling along a road will turn a belt to operate a generator which will supply electricity to various electrical components within the motor vehicle during long distance travel. It is designed to be lightweight and portable, while it's small size is ideal for storage when not in use.
